黄土隧址区隧道稳定性评价及处治措施分析

Stability evaluation and treatment measures of tunnel in loess tunnel site
下载PDF
导出
摘要 文章以拟建某隧道为例,就黄土隧址区隧道围岩开挖稳定性及处治措施展开论述,重点对隧道进出口段边坡稳定性、洞身段湿陷性黄土基底及其施工处治措施进行分析,并对洞口段施工工序及施工方法提出明确要求。结果表明:黄土陷穴、黄土滑塌及湿陷性黄土的处理至关重要,对隧址区黄土陷穴进行开挖回填夯实处理;黄土滑塌多为小型表层,进行清除并采取适宜的坡率及防护措施;对湿陷性黄土地基采取高压旋喷桩进行基底加固处理,消除湿陷性,提高地基承载力。 Taking a tunnel to be built as an example,this paper discusses the stability of surrounding rock excavation and treatment measures of tunnel in loess tunnel site area,focuses on the analysis of slope stability of tunnel inlet and outlet section,collapsible loess basement of tunnel body and its construction treatment measures,and puts forward clear requirements for the construction procedure and construction method of tunnel entrance section.The results show that the treatment of loess sag,loess slump and collapsible loess is very important,and the excavation and backfilling and tamping treatment of loess sag in the tunnel site are carried out.The loess slippage is mostly small surface layer,which should be cleared and appropriate slope rate and protection measures should be taken.In order to eliminate the collapsibility and improve the bearing capacity of the foundation,high pressure rotary jet grouting pile is adopted to strengthen the foundation of collapsible loess foundation.
